결합 : OpenCv: Finding multiple matches 나는 지금 내 모든 경기가 어디에 표시 할 수 있어요. 그러나 일부 경기는 완벽하지 않기 때문에 조금 더 낮춰야합니다. 즉, 동일한 항목에 대해 모두 일치하는 픽셀 묶음이 있음을 의미합니다. 실제 일치 항목이 5,5 일 경우 4,4-6,6의 범위에서 9 개의 일치 항목이 있습니다. 일치하는
나는 C# 프로젝트 작업 중입니다. 그래서 여기에서는 emguCV 이미지 처리 라이브러리를 사용했습니다. 이것은 웹 카메라에 액세스하여 멈추는 샘플 코드입니다. 이 코드는 작동하지만 비디오 장치를 멈 추면 제대로 멈추지 않습니다. private void btnStart_Click(object sender, EventArgs e)
{
if
크기가 NxN 인 Image<Gray, Byte> trainImage가 있는데, (N^2)x1 크기의 1D Matrix<float> trainMatrix로 변경하고 싶습니다. 내가하려는 것은 CvInvoke.cvCalvCovarmatrix()으로 전화하는 것입니다. 첫 번째 매개 변수의 경우 Matrix<Single>[]을 사용하여 IntPtr[]으로 변환
저는 Kinect를 사용하여 얼굴 인식을 수행하는 Winforms의 Emgu Cv로 작업하고 있습니다. 자, WPF로 옮기고 싶습니다. 그러나 EmguCv 라이브러리는 비트 맵 클래스 만 지원합니다. WPF에서 Winforms에서 사용되는 Bitmap 클래스를 사용할 수 있습니까? 그렇지 않다면, WPF에서 kinect와 Emgu cv를 사용하는 다른 방법
VideoWriter를 사용하여 캡처 한 비디오를 파일에 쓰려고하는데, emguCV에서 캡처하면 문제가 생깁니다. 방금 녹화 한 비디오가 재생되면 빠르거나 느리게. 어떻게하면 문제를 해결할 수 있습니까? 녹화 한 비디오가 실시간으로 재생/녹화되므로 느려지거나 빨리 움직이지 않습니까? Capture capture = new Capture();
Vid
EmguCV를 사용하여 이미지의 흐려짐을 감지하려고합니다. 지금은 회색 이미지의 FFT를 시도하고 있지만 CvInvoke.cvCopy을 호출 한 후 내 프로그램이 멈추기 때문에 멈추었습니다. 아래 참조 : _capturedFrames.ForEach(x =>
{
using(var gray = x.Convert<Gray, float>())
EMGUCV를 C#으로 사용하려고합니다. 현재 Visual Studio 2010 Express Edition을 설치했습니다. 몇 가지 간단한 명령을 실행하려고하면 Emgu.CV.CvInvoke 예외가 발생하여 관리되지 않는 코드가 exe 폴더에 저장됩니다. 그러나 여전히 그것은 나에게 오류를주고있다. 그래서 솔루션 익스플로러에 관리되지 않는 코드를 추가하려
웹캠 앞에서 원을 감지하면 해당 원을 감지하는 프로그램을 작성하려고합니다. 나는 원 감지 이미지 작동 방법을 알고,하지만 난 다음 코드를 사용하여 웹캠 스트림과 작동하도록하는 방법을 알아낼 수 없습니다 : 당신은 내가 사용하려고했습니다 볼 수 있듯이 static class Program
{
/// <summary>
/// The main